导航:首页 > 软件大全 > 手机软件测试最佳实践

手机软件测试最佳实践

发布时间:2022-06-25 21:24:12

‘壹’ 手机软件测试最佳实践的宣传语

什么是手机软件测试?
为什么要做手机软件测试?
如何做手机软件测试?
如果你碰到这三个问题,或者对它们还不太清楚,那么这本书对您来说是一个很好的机会去获得这些问题的答案,本书的三位作者将和您一起畅游手机软件测试的思海。

‘贰’ 手机软件测试最佳实践pdf 全本

‘叁’ 手机软件测试最佳实践的目 录

第1部分 手机设备的软硬件现状与趋势
第1章 移动终端简介 2
1.1 移动终端设备简介 2
1.1.1 概述 2
1.1.2 硬件设计平台介绍 6
1.1.3 终端业务概述 7
1.1.4 终端体系结构与协议简介 18
1.2 终端软件现状与趋势 22
1.2.1 3G时代的机遇与挑战 22
1.2.2 3G手机终端的发展趋势 24
小结 28
第2章 手机软件测试用例设计 29
2.1 用例设计考虑因素 29
2.2 用例设计基本原则 31
2.3 用例设计常用方法 31
2.3.1 等价类划分方法 31
2.3.2 边界值分析方法 35
2.3.3 判定表分析方法 37
2.3.4 因果图分析方法 40
2.3.5 正交实验设计方法 44
2.3.6 功能图分析方法 49
2.3.7 其他用例设计方法 51
2.4 用例设计的工程方法分析 51
2.4.1 使用测试用例设计方法的综合策略 51
2.4.2 功能交互法和测试类型覆盖法 52
小结 56
第2部分 手机软件的测试技术
第3章 手机系统平台测试 58
3.1 移动终端软件系统 58
3.1.1 移动终端平台软件简介 59
3.1.2 手机操作系统平台的分类 66
3.2 Mobile Linux操作系统平台 68
3.2.1 内核 68
3.2.2 设备驱动能力 68
3.2.3 存储及文件系统 69
3.2.4 优化的嵌入式特性 69
3.2.5 其他特性 70
3.3 Elastos操作系统平台 71
3.3.1 Elastos解决方案 71
3.3.2 Elastos技术特点 72
3.4 中间件及平台软件测试 73
3.4.1 内核服务与设备驱动测试 74
3.4.2 系统中间件测试 79
3.4.3 应用中间件测试 81
小结 85
第4章 J2ME平台及应用测试 86
4.1 J2ME平台简介 86
4.1.1 J2ME平台体系结构 87
4.1.2 MIDlet生命周期 90
4.1.3 常见JSR及典型API列表 91
4.2 J2ME测试环境搭建 92
4.2.1 WTK 92
4.2.2 移动终端测试环境配置 106
4.3 J2ME平台基本测试项目需求 110
4.3.1 Java应用管理器(JAM)测试 111
4.3.2 图形用户界面(LCDUI)测试 120
4.3.3 Java记录管理(RMS)测试 127
4.3.4 无线网络相关测试 131
4.4 J2ME可选包测试 137
4.4.1 J2ME常见可选包介绍 137
4.4.2 测试范例讲解——MMAPI测试 145
4.5 J2ME应用程序测试 156
4.5.1 功能性测试 156
4.5.2 性能测试 158
4.5.3 安全性测试 159
4.5.4 稳定性测试 160
4.5.5 易用性测试 161
4.5.6 非技术性测试 165
4.6 Java TCK测试简介 165
4.6.1 TCK基本概念 165
4.6.2 TCK常见组件 166
4.6.3 TCK工作原理 168
小结 169
第5章 业务应用软件测试 171
5.1 测试环境搭建 172
5.1.1 环境搭建重要性和要素 172
5.1.2 实验室配置和规划 173
5.2 语音类业务 174
5.2.1 语音类业务简介 175
5.2.2 业务功能和典型业务流程 175
5.2.3 业务对终端的测试需求 176
5.2.4 PoC业务应用的测试实例 177
5.3 消息类业务 177
5.3.1 消息类业务简介 177
5.3.2 业务功能和典型业务流程 178
5.3.3 短信业务对终端的测试需求 179
5.3.4 彩信业务对终端的测试需求 179
5.4 视频类业务 184
5.4.1 流媒体业务和视频通话简介 185
5.4.2 业务功能和典型业务流程 185
5.4.3 业务对终端的测试需求 186
5.4.4 视频通话业务应用测试实例 187
5.5 浏览器业务 190
5.5.1 浏览器简介 190
5.5.2 业务功能和典型业务流程 191
5.5.3 业务对终端的测试需求 193
5.5.4 WAP2.0业务应用测试实例 197
5.6 位置服务业务 200
5.6.1 位置服务业务简介 200
5.6.2 业务对终端的测试需求 204
5.6.3 位置业务应用测试实例 206
5.7 个人信息管理业务 208
5.7.1 PIM业务简介 208
5.7.2 业务功能和典型业务流程 208
5.7.3 业务对终端的测试需求 210
5.7.4 PIM业务应用测试实例 212
5.8 数字版权管理业务 216
5.8.1 移动数字版权管理业务简介 216
5.8.2 业务功能和典型业务流程 219
5.8.3 DRM业务应用测试实例 232
5.9 即时消息业务 244
5.9.1 即时消息简介 244
5.9.2 业务功能和典型业务流程 245
5.9.3 业务对终端的测试需求 245
5.10 游戏类业务 247
5.10.1 游戏类业务简介 247
5.10.2 业务对终端的测试需求 248
小结 253
第3部分 手机测试实践
第6章 手机外场测试 256
6.1 外场测试及手机工程模式简介 256
6.1.1 基本概念 256
6.1.2 外场测试目的和作用 257
6.1.3 外场测试一般原则 258
6.2 外场测试对终端的要求 259
6.3 外场测试对工程师的要求 260
6.4 外场测试的内容和方法 262
6.4.1 外场测试的内容 262
6.4.2 外场测试的方法 263
6.5 外场测试的经验总结 264
6.6 外场测试的常见问题分析 265
6.6.1 外场测试的计划和报告 265
6.6.2 机卡接口问题 268
6.6.3 掉话分析 271
6.6.4 网络注册问题 278
小结 280
第7章 手机一致性测试 281
7.1 GCF认证测试 281
7.1.1 GCF认证测试的基本概念 281
7.1.2 GCF对WCDMA终端认证测试的要求 282
7.1.3 WCDMA终端认证程序 283
7.1.4 GCF对测试用例和测试系统的认证过程 283
7.1.5 GCF测试项目实施原则和作用 284
7.2 协议一致性测试 285
7.2.1 协议一致性测试的基本概念 285
7.2.2 协议一致性测试的几种形式及举例 287
7.3 Symbian签名测试 293
7.3.1 Symbian签名测试的基本概念 293
7.3.2 Symbian签名流程 294
7.3.3 Symbian签名测试实例 295
7.3.4 Symbian签名测试常见的失败情形检查表 296
7.4 全型号认证测试 297
7.5 中国手机入网认证测试 300
小结 301
第8章 手机软件质量保证 303
8.1 软件质量保证概述 304
8.1.1 SQA的定义 304
8.1.2 SQA的目标 305
8.1.3 SQA与SQC 306
8.1.4 SQA的主要任务 306
8.1.5 SQA与检验 307
8.2 质量保证体系与实施 309
8.2.1 SQA的体系结构 309
8.2.2 SQA的实施 312
8.3 将质量活动整合进项目生命周期 313
8.3.1 瀑布模型 314
8.3.2 增量模型 315
8.3.3 敏捷软件开发模型 315
8.4 同行评审 316
8.4.1 基本概念 316
8.4.2 同行评审的常见类型 317
8.4.3 同行评审的一般过程 319
8.5 配置管理 319
8.5.1 软件配置项 320
8.5.2 基线 320
8.5.3 软件配置管理的过程和任务 320
8.6 SQA案例讲解——版本测试 322
8.6.1 每日构建 323
8.6.2 单元测试自动化 334
小结 339
附录A 常用缩略语 340
附录B 硬件测试大纲和实验室配置 345
附录C 手机行业相关标准 350
参考文献 353

‘肆’ 手机软件测试有哪些方法 常用的手机软件测试方法

一、 等价类分析法
等价类划分方法针对手机状态大致可以归几个大类:
1. 按键类(等价法):有效输入和无效输入(有效输入指UM和菜单指示;无效输入指测试菜单功能此时没有定义的按键和用户动作);
2. 外部中断类(等价法):常用、不常用及无效
2.1. 常用:来电和来消息(短信、彩信、push消息);掀合盖;侧键;耳机&FM;情景模式;电量不足
2.2. 不常用:充电;闹钟&记事本&关机时间&整点报时提示;Icon&动画显示;Icon&动画刷新;编辑界面&pop显示框输入为空或满;编辑界面&pop显示框状态输入法默认&字符编码默认;失效SIM卡;大容量等SIM卡兼容;排序;号码识别;
二、 边界值分析
例子1:
短消息发送功能的等价类划分方法:.
三、 错误猜测法
例子1:
利用手机闹钟重响的例子引入错误猜测法基本概念,讲解错误猜测法的意义
未接来电29通,内存中规划的分区一直分配被占用。即使同一号码也同样占用资源。假设此时第30通电话正好为来电号码不显示,即“来电号码未知”或境外来电号码隐藏时(国外保护个人隐私,自动开启来电号码隐藏功能),可能会出现BUG,实际情况证明,此时会出现Reset问题。

‘伍’ 关于手机软制作书籍

手机软件测试最佳实践
作者:宋光照,傅江如,刘世军 编着
出版:电子工业出版社2 出版日期:2009年04月
本书作为国内唯一一本定位于手机软件测试技术的指导用书,从实际应用角度出发,以智能终端和3G业务规划为基础,系统地介绍了手机软件测试的各个主要方面。 全书包含三个部分共8章,第1部分包括第1章~第2章,从整体上介绍了手机设备软硬件的现状与趋势,以及手机软件测试用例设计的常用方法,给入门读者提供了必要的基础知识;第2部分包括第3章~第5章,即按照手机软件体系结构,从下到上分为操作系统、中间件和业务应用三个层次详细讲解了手机软件的测试技术;第3部分包括第6章~第8章,以指导实践为目标,分别对外场
新华书店网店新华文轩有卖的

‘陆’ 手机软件测试最佳实践的前 言

本书编写的背景
近几年来,随着手机产业在世界范围内向中国大陆的转移,我国已逐步成为全球最大的手机制造基地和最大的出口基地。2008年中国的手机产量、内销量和外销量继续延续两位数的增长势头,产业规模持续扩大。2008年上半年中国市场手机生产量达到2.79亿部,与2007年同期相比实现了21.20%的增长,继续维持良好的发展势头,国内与出口两个市场双重驱动了中国手机制造规模再创新高。2009年1月7日,工业和信息化部为中国移动、中国电信和中国联通三家公司发放了第三代移动通信(3G)牌照,标志着我国已经正式进入3G时代。
与前两代系统相比,3G系统的主要特征是提供丰富多彩的移动多媒体业务,提供更大的系统容量、更好的通信质量,而且在全球范围内更好地实现无缝漫游及为用户提供包括话音、数据及多媒体等在内的多种业务。在市场和用户潜在需求的推动下,手机相关技术的发展日新月异,技术、应用已经成为3G手机产品的关键词,介绍手机各种设计实现技术的出版物也如雨后春笋般地不断涌现。然而,在这些林林众众的书目中,系统介绍手机测试的书却尚属空白,这对于打算进入手机测试领域的初学者,或者希望继续提高自己测试水平的在职手机测试工程师,不能不说是一种的缺憾。本书,《手机软件测试最佳实践》正是在这样的背景下诞生的。
作为国内唯一一本定位于手机软件测试技术的指导用书,本书的作者从实际应用角度出发,以智能终端和3G业务规划为基础,系统地介绍了手机软件测试的各个主要方面,旨在为手机终端研发、测试人员提供帮助和指导,也可为项目经理、业务规划人员、移动通信研究人员、系统平台设计师、标准化工程师提供一定的参考。
本书的内容
本书的内容包含三个部分共8章。第1部分包括第1章和第2章,从整体上介绍了手机设备的软硬件现状与趋势。第2部分包括第3章、第4章和第5章,从操作系统、中间件和业务应用三个层次讲解了手机软件的测试技术。第3部分包括第6章、第7章和第8章,介绍了手机的测试实践以及手机软件的质量问题。因此,对于从事手机测试的工程师和广大手机爱好者来说,本书是一本手机软件测试的专业指导用书。而关于具体的手机软件测试实践问题,则主要涉及手机的平台、手机测试的设计方法和手机的业务测试和专项测试三个方面。
关于手机平台,本书在第1章、第3章、第4章分别对目前业界主流手机的硬件架构、操作系统平台、以及基于Java的开发平台做了详细的描述,使手机测试工程师能够很好地理解不同的手机平台,以及不同平台的差异性,对提高测试设计水平和发现测试设计的缺陷是有很大帮助的。
关于手机测试的设计方法,在本书第2章中,列举了七种手机测试的用例设计方法,并把传统的软件测试用例设计方法和手机测试用例设计方法有机地加以结合。因此,第2章的内容将成为手机测试设计工程师案头必备的参考资料。
关于手机的业务测试和专项测试,本书在第5章将阐述基于手机业务的测试,包括语音、消息、视频等九大业务;在第6章和第7章阐述了无线通信类产品特有的两种测试类型:外场测试和一致性测试。第8章深入讨论了手机软件质量保证问题,这是近年来手机测试行业的热门话题,目的是引导读者恰当地运用测试技术和工具,保障手机软件的品质。
全书的最后附有常用缩略语、硬件测试大纲和实验室配置以及手机行业相关标准,方便读者在阅读和实践的过程中查阅或作为进一步学习和研究的导航资料。
致谢
作者在本书的写作过程中,参考了大量国内外文献及技术规范,没有这些前辈学者的努力及其成果的指引,本书不会如此顺利地完成。在此,作者谨向书中提到的和参考文献中列出的诸位学者专家表示真诚的感谢。
本书由宋光照、傅江如、刘世军共同编着完成,傅江如负责全面校稿和统稿工作。
感谢吴建锋、赵双林、郑银华、王娟等同志对本书的认真审阅和宝贵意见,感谢电子工业出版社博文视点公司的策划编辑李冰对本书作者的支持与鼓励,特别是在出版过程中的热心支持和许多改进建议。
感谢在写作过程中给予我支持的同事们,特别是邱继进(台湾)、王峰,与我们经常在一起讨论一些外场测试的具体问题;另外还有郑小磊、李斌等,是他们的全力参与,本书才得以及时完稿。非常感谢51Testing的工作人员,他们的辛勤劳动使本书能及时面市;也感谢参与本书编写的全体专家和技术人员,以及本书的责任编辑和责任美编,他们的忘我工作,令本书的质量得以进一步的提升。
作者希望本书能够给读者有益的帮助,然而由于作者能力有限,书中难免有疏漏甚至错误之处,衷心希望读者能够予以指正,以期再版时修订。
编 者
2009年02月

‘柒’ 软件测试方面的书籍有那些

《手机软件测试最佳实践》这本书很不错,另外你也可以多看些软件测试方面的书籍,比如:《软件测试的艺术》(美)梅尔斯,估计也会令你受益匪浅。

‘捌’ 手机软件测试的书籍有哪些

你好!

手机测试相关的书籍甚少的,一般直接划分到软件测试中!
你可以参考:
《手机软件测试最佳实践 》

比较流行的是各种标准、协议、网络等等……

有问题可以去51testing论坛的手机测试模块看看……
问我也成!

‘玖’ 手机软件测试最佳实践的推 荐 序

2007年,配备Mac操作系统和Multi-Touch技术的iPhone打破了手机市场的平静,让我们看到原来手机也可以实现如此强大的功能,已经PC化的iPhone让我们开始思考手机内存的增加、摄像头分辨率的提高、屏幕的增大,等等这一切是否还能算作是创新。
2008年,Google突然携带他的开放式操作系统Android征战手机市场,让我们更加深刻地认识到,手机上网功能将是未来人们生活中的必须。而高通这家垄断着CDMA手机芯片的巨头和英特尔这家垄断着电脑芯片的巨头,也在CES上展示了他们的“口袋式PC”。
移动通信从一代、二代、发展到了如今的三代,而且正在进入四代。手机的硬件平台和操作系统的标准化越来越强,今天手机走过的路和昨天PC走过的路简直是如出一辙。当前,手机功能从仅仅能够支持语音通话到支持短消息,支持拍照、摄像、听音乐、玩游戏、可视电话、上网……,集万千功能于一身;换言之,手机就是微型的计算机了。
目前,手机中最早、最主要的功能——语音通话,已经成为手机众多的令人眼花缭乱功能中的一个很普通的功能;随着手机功能的不断强化和丰富,手机的硬件和软件的复杂度也不断增加,手机出现质量问题的概率越来越大,手机质量问题也越来越突出。
北京市质监局2008年底公布了“12365”质量投诉举报中心受理质量申诉情况。统计数据显示,当年12月“12365”热线接到申诉402件、举报102件,产品质量申诉数量比去年同期下降了58.4%。而其中,手机及电池投诉量多达49件,占全部投诉量的12%左右,继续位居质量“黑榜”榜首。
手机质量问题的最好解决方法,就是在手机研发的过程中,通过有效的测试手段和方法,捕捉到隐藏在手机中的Bug,避免这些Bug在客户手中爆发,方能解决目前的手机质量问题。
51Testing长期从事测试的咨询、培训、项目外包等服务,客户涵盖了众多国内外手机厂商和国内运营商,在业内有着良好的口碑。此次,由51testing倾力打造的《手机软件测试最佳实践》一书,由51Testing的资深咨询顾问和国内众多手机行业的一线测试专家撰写。该书全面阐述了手机测试相关的背景知识、与手机测试相关的业务知识、手机测试的方法论和实践方法、以及手机各种典型业务的测试方法和思路,比如语音、消息、视频、外场、一致性等方面的测试。
我相信《手机软件测试最佳实践》是一本普及性、帮助性极强的书籍,尤其对希望进入手机测试行业的人员和目前正在从事手机测试行业相关工作的工程师来说将大有裨益。
上海博为峰软件技术有限公司副总经理
51Testing创始人之一
王威

阅读全文

与手机软件测试最佳实践相关的资料

热点内容
win7电脑一开机软件就弹出来了 浏览:968
电脑语文软件下载怎么安装 浏览:34
17寸超大屏幕笔记本电脑 浏览:871
适合老年人的平板电脑 浏览:879
电脑硬盘匹配不了怎么办 浏览:811
手机音乐打碟软件 浏览:210
电脑开机机器运转但黑屏 浏览:874
升级电脑内存多少钱 浏览:664
电脑操作系统发展 浏览:734
魔百盒装在笔记本电脑 浏览:992
1千元电脑配置 浏览:876
云图手机电视直播软件 浏览:381
打开电脑用户电脑黑屏 浏览:499
电脑把u盘识别成其他的 浏览:521
无线怎么连接多台电脑 浏览:279
win8更改电脑设置 浏览:858
怎么把电脑的au安装到别的电脑 浏览:163
rog电脑的面板省电有什么作用 浏览:497
如何清洁笔记本电脑屏幕 浏览:671
2g电脑内存条多少钱 浏览:15